Code: 302
Description: High-voltage charge error
The maximum rate of PWM duty (50%) occurs ten times in series (20msec x 10) This error doesn’t happen when the front door (the inter lock) opens.
Causes: • Defective the MD
• Defective harness connected to the HVP

Code: 389
Description: T sensor error warning
Detected the following value T sensor output value < 0.2V T sensor output value > 4.0V 10 times in series.
Causes: • Defective the T sensor
• Bad contact of the connector to the T sensor
Code: 390
Description: T sensor error
After SC389 detection and executing SP2-992-001, This SC is displayed. In process flow, This SC occurs when two times of T sensor output value error are detected consecutively.
Causes: • Defective T sensor
• Loose connection part
Code: 391
Description: Development bias error
The maximum rate of PWM duty (50%) occurs 10 times in series (20msec x 10) This error doesn’t happen when the front door (the inter lock) opens.
Causes: • Defective the MD
• Defective harness connected to the HVP
Code: 392
Description: Developer initialization error
The P sensor does not detect a correct pattern during developer initialization (SP2-801-001). When Vsp output is more than 2.5V, SC appears in the case of not removing the heat seal or an absence of developer.
Causes: • Defective P sensor
• Defective T sensor
• NOT removing heat-seal
• Defective drum operation
• Defective development roller operation
